diff --git a/python/examples/pnPWM/Adafruit_PWM_Servo_Driver.py b/python/examples/pnPWM/Adafruit_PWM_Servo_Driver.py new file mode 100644 index 0000000..35c993c --- /dev/null +++ b/python/examples/pnPWM/Adafruit_PWM_Servo_Driver.py @@ -0,0 +1,92 @@ +#!/usr/bin/python + +import time +import math +from Adafruit_I2C import Adafruit_I2C + +# ============================================================================ +# Adafruit PCA9685 16-Channel PWM Servo Driver +# ============================================================================ + +class PWM : + # Registers/etc. + __MODE1 = 0x00 + __MODE2 = 0x01 + __SUBADR1 = 0x02 + __SUBADR2 = 0x03 + __SUBADR3 = 0x04 + __PRESCALE = 0xFE + __LED0_ON_L = 0x06 + __LED0_ON_H = 0x07 + __LED0_OFF_L = 0x08 + __LED0_OFF_H = 0x09 + __ALL_LED_ON_L = 0xFA + __ALL_LED_ON_H = 0xFB + __ALL_LED_OFF_L = 0xFC + __ALL_LED_OFF_H = 0xFD + + # Bits + __RESTART = 0x80 + __SLEEP = 0x10 + __ALLCALL = 0x01 + __INVRT = 0x10 + __OUTDRV = 0x04 + + general_call_i2c = Adafruit_I2C(0x00) + + @classmethod + def softwareReset(cls): + "Sends a software reset (SWRST) command to all the servo drivers on the bus" + cls.general_call_i2c.writeRaw8(0x06) # SWRST + + def __init__(self, address=0x40, debug=False): + self.i2c = Adafruit_I2C(address) + self.i2c.debug = debug + self.address = address + self.debug = debug + if (self.debug): + print "Reseting PCA9685 MODE1 (without SLEEP) and MODE2" + self.setAllPWM(0, 0) + self.i2c.write8(self.__MODE2, self.__OUTDRV) + self.i2c.write8(self.__MODE1, self.__ALLCALL) + time.sleep(0.005) # wait for oscillator + + mode1 = self.i2c.readU8(self.__MODE1) + mode1 = mode1 & ~self.__SLEEP # wake up (reset sleep) + self.i2c.write8(self.__MODE1, mode1) + time.sleep(0.005) # wait for oscillator + + def setPWMFreq(self, freq): + "Sets the PWM frequency" + prescaleval = 25000000.0 # 25MHz + prescaleval /= 4096.0 # 12-bit + prescaleval /= float(freq) + prescaleval -= 1.0 + if (self.debug): + print "Setting PWM frequency to %d Hz" % freq + print "Estimated pre-scale: %d" % prescaleval + prescale = math.floor(prescaleval + 0.5) + if (self.debug): + print "Final pre-scale: %d" % prescale + + oldmode = self.i2c.readU8(self.__MODE1); + newmode = (oldmode & 0x7F) | 0x10 # sleep + self.i2c.write8(self.__MODE1, newmode) # go to sleep + self.i2c.write8(self.__PRESCALE, int(math.floor(prescale))) + self.i2c.write8(self.__MODE1, oldmode) + time.sleep(0.005) + self.i2c.write8(self.__MODE1, oldmode | 0x80) + + def setPWM(self, channel, on, off): + "Sets a single PWM channel" + self.i2c.write8(self.__LED0_ON_L+4*channel, on & 0xFF) + self.i2c.write8(self.__LED0_ON_H+4*channel, on >> 8) + self.i2c.write8(self.__LED0_OFF_L+4*channel, off & 0xFF) + self.i2c.write8(self.__LED0_OFF_H+4*channel, off >> 8) + + def setAllPWM(self, on, off): + "Sets a all PWM channels" + self.i2c.write8(self.__ALL_LED_ON_L, on & 0xFF) + self.i2c.write8(self.__ALL_LED_ON_H, on >> 8) + self.i2c.write8(self.__ALL_LED_OFF_L, off & 0xFF) + self.i2c.write8(self.__ALL_LED_OFF_H, off >> 8) |
